.Hero_hero___J1Zp{position:relative;min-height:100vh;background:#111827;overflow:hidden;display:flex;align-items:center;justify-content:center;padding:120px 0 80px}.Hero_bg__BUwk3{position:absolute;inset:0;pointer-events:none}.Hero_grid__8xHNT{position:absolute;inset:0;background-image:linear-gradient(rgba(14,165,233,.06) 1px,transparent 0),linear-gradient(90deg,rgba(14,165,233,.06) 1px,transparent 0);background-size:60px 60px}.Hero_blob1__gaJHH{position:absolute;top:-200px;right:-100px;width:600px;height:600px;background:radial-gradient(circle,rgba(14,165,233,.25) 0,transparent 70%);border-radius:50%;filter:blur(60px)}.Hero_blob2__FPFAz{position:absolute;bottom:-150px;left:-100px;width:500px;height:500px;background:radial-gradient(circle,rgba(3,105,161,.2) 0,transparent 70%);border-radius:50%;filter:blur(80px)}.Hero_content__5nOyY{position:relative;z-index:1;text-align:center;max-width:800px;margin:0 auto}.Hero_badge__y3uzo{display:inline-flex;align-items:center;gap:8px;background:rgba(14,165,233,.12);border:1px solid rgba(14,165,233,.25);color:#38bdf8;font-size:13px;font-weight:600;letter-spacing:.5px;padding:8px 18px;border-radius:50px;margin-bottom:32px}.Hero_dot__WapBF{width:7px;height:7px;background:#0ea5e9;border-radius:50%;animation:Hero_pulse__b14Aw 2s infinite}@keyframes Hero_pulse__b14Aw{0%,to{opacity:1;transform:scale(1)}50%{opacity:.5;transform:scale(1.3)}}.Hero_title__513Fy{font-size:clamp(42px,7vw,88px);font-weight:900;line-height:1.05;color:#fff;margin-bottom:24px;letter-spacing:-2px}.Hero_gradient__yVsHu{background:linear-gradient(135deg,#0ea5e9,#38bdf8 50%,#7dd3fc);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.Hero_subtitle__IIa1t{font-size:18px;color:hsla(0,0%,100%,.6);max-width:560px;margin:0 auto 40px;line-height:1.75}@media(max-width:768px){.Hero_subtitle__IIa1t{font-size:16px}}.Hero_actions__VXQvI{display:flex;gap:16px;justify-content:center;flex-wrap:wrap;margin-bottom:80px}.Hero_stats__DZIfV{display:flex;justify-content:center;gap:48px;padding-top:48px;border-top:1px solid hsla(0,0%,100%,.08)}@media(max-width:640px){.Hero_stats__DZIfV{gap:24px;flex-wrap:wrap}}.Hero_stat__8Oel3{display:flex;flex-direction:column;align-items:center;gap:4px}.Hero_statValue__Wtul3{font-size:28px;font-weight:800;color:#fff;letter-spacing:-1px}.Hero_statLabel__T9Vx_{font-size:12px;color:hsla(0,0%,100%,.45);text-transform:uppercase;letter-spacing:1px}.Hero_scroll__OleON{position:absolute;bottom:32px;left:50%;transform:translateX(-50%);display:flex;flex-direction:column;align-items:center;gap:8px;color:hsla(0,0%,100%,.3);font-size:11px;letter-spacing:2px;text-transform:uppercase}.Hero_scrollLine__BMQ5O{width:1px;height:40px;background:linear-gradient(180deg,#0ea5e9,transparent);animation:Hero_scrollAnim__wBCZ_ 2s infinite}@keyframes Hero_scrollAnim__wBCZ_{0%{opacity:0;transform:scaleY(0);transform-origin:top}50%{opacity:1;transform:scaleY(1)}to{opacity:0}}.ServicesOverview_section__dCS2Z{background:#f9fafb}.ServicesOverview_header__QvLb2{margin-bottom:60px}.ServicesOverview_grid__h8QAi{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:24px;gap:24px}@media(max-width:1024px){.ServicesOverview_grid__h8QAi{grid-template-columns:repeat(2,1fr)}}@media(max-width:640px){.ServicesOverview_grid__h8QAi{grid-template-columns:1fr}}.ServicesOverview_card__wv34g{background:#fff;border:1px solid #e5e7eb;border-radius:20px;padding:32px;transition:all .3s ease;display:flex;flex-direction:column;gap:12px;position:relative;overflow:hidden}.ServicesOverview_card__wv34g:before{content:"";position:absolute;top:0;left:0;right:0;height:3px;background:linear-gradient(90deg,#0ea5e9,#38bdf8);opacity:0;transition:opacity .3s ease}.ServicesOverview_card__wv34g:hover{transform:translateY(-6px);box-shadow:0 10px 40px rgba(0,0,0,.12);border-color:transparent}.ServicesOverview_card__wv34g:hover:before{opacity:1}.ServicesOverview_card__wv34g:hover .ServicesOverview_arrow__BEmXC{color:#0ea5e9;transform:translateX(4px)}.ServicesOverview_cardIcon__PP6_x{font-size:36px;line-height:1;margin-bottom:4px}.ServicesOverview_cardTitle__v0UW5{font-size:18px;font-weight:700;color:#111827}.ServicesOverview_cardDesc__9XU4r{font-size:14px;color:#6b7280;line-height:1.6;flex:1 1}.ServicesOverview_tags__ApHlN{display:flex;gap:6px;flex-wrap:wrap;margin-top:4px}.ServicesOverview_tag__3fyyK{font-size:11px;font-weight:600;color:#0369a1;background:#e0f2fe;padding:4px 10px;border-radius:50px}.ServicesOverview_arrow__BEmXC{font-size:18px;color:#9ca3af;transition:all .3s ease;align-self:flex-start;margin-top:4px}.Stats_section__1zeFJ{background:#0ea5e9;padding:80px 0}.Stats_grid__WVKuT{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:40px;gap:40px;text-align:center}@media(max-width:1024px){.Stats_grid__WVKuT{grid-template-columns:repeat(2,1fr)}}@media(max-width:640px){.Stats_grid__WVKuT{grid-template-columns:1fr;gap:32px}}.Stats_item__6UlVo{display:flex;flex-direction:column;align-items:center;gap:6px}.Stats_value__yFcG7{font-size:52px;font-weight:900;color:#fff;letter-spacing:-2px;line-height:1}.Stats_label__2R__5{font-size:16px;font-weight:700;color:hsla(0,0%,100%,.9)}.Stats_desc__SfBbA{font-size:13px;color:hsla(0,0%,100%,.6)}.WhyUs_wrapper__kGN31{display:grid;grid-template-columns:1fr 1.4fr;grid-gap:80px;gap:80px;align-items:start}@media(max-width:1024px){.WhyUs_wrapper__kGN31{grid-template-columns:1fr;gap:48px}}.WhyUs_left__Qdd28{position:-webkit-sticky;position:sticky;top:120px}@media(max-width:1024px){.WhyUs_left__Qdd28{position:static}}.WhyUs_cta__G3ECx{margin-top:32px}.WhyUs_right__RcSM4{display:flex;flex-direction:column;gap:4px}.WhyUs_feature__S1ITT{display:flex;gap:20px;padding:24px;border-radius:12px;transition:all .3s ease}.WhyUs_feature__S1ITT:hover{background:#f9fafb;transform:translateX(8px)}.WhyUs_featureIcon__SnXy9{font-size:28px;flex-shrink:0;width:48px;height:48px;background:#e0f2fe;border-radius:12px;display:flex;align-items:center;justify-content:center}.WhyUs_featureTitle__PtPy_{font-size:16px;font-weight:700;color:#111827;margin-bottom:6px}.WhyUs_featureDesc__eFl_r{font-size:14px;color:#6b7280;line-height:1.6}.ProcessSection_section__JNSyi{background:#111827}.ProcessSection_section__JNSyi .section-label{color:#38bdf8}.ProcessSection_section__JNSyi .section-title{color:#fff}.ProcessSection_section__JNSyi .section-title span{filter:brightness(1.2)}.ProcessSection_steps__K_vfU{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:0;gap:0;position:relative}@media(max-width:1024px){.ProcessSection_steps__K_vfU{grid-template-columns:repeat(2,1fr)}}@media(max-width:640px){.ProcessSection_steps__K_vfU{grid-template-columns:1fr}}.ProcessSection_step__iL7T4{padding:32px 24px;position:relative;border:1px solid hsla(0,0%,100%,.06);transition:background .3s ease}.ProcessSection_step__iL7T4:hover{background:rgba(14,165,233,.06)}.ProcessSection_stepNum___H6WI{font-size:48px;font-weight:900;color:#0ea5e9;opacity:.3;line-height:1;margin-bottom:16px}.ProcessSection_stepContent__BsVPc h4{font-size:16px;font-weight:700;color:#fff;margin-bottom:8px}.ProcessSection_stepContent__BsVPc p{font-size:13px;color:hsla(0,0%,100%,.5);line-height:1.6}.ProcessSection_connector__tJteD{display:none}.IndustriesSection_grid__Zsnkz{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:20px;gap:20px}@media(max-width:1024px){.IndustriesSection_grid__Zsnkz{grid-template-columns:repeat(4,1fr)}}@media(max-width:768px){.IndustriesSection_grid__Zsnkz{grid-template-columns:repeat(2,1fr)}}.IndustriesSection_item__V4fay{display:flex;flex-direction:column;align-items:center;gap:12px;padding:32px 20px;background:#fff;border:1px solid #e5e7eb;border-radius:20px;transition:all .3s ease;cursor:default}.IndustriesSection_item__V4fay:hover{border-color:#0ea5e9;box-shadow:0 0 0 3px #e0f2fe;transform:translateY(-4px)}.IndustriesSection_icon__VNt4D{font-size:36px}.IndustriesSection_name__A5Z0p{font-size:14px;font-weight:700;color:#111827;text-align:center}.CTA_section__LbndN{padding:80px 0 100px;background:#f9fafb}.CTA_card__voKIk{background:linear-gradient(135deg,#111827,#0c1929 50%,#0369a1);border-radius:32px;padding:80px;text-align:center;position:relative;overflow:hidden}@media(max-width:768px){.CTA_card__voKIk{padding:48px 32px}}.CTA_glow__lBJgI{position:absolute;top:-100px;left:50%;transform:translateX(-50%);width:500px;height:400px;background:radial-gradient(circle,rgba(14,165,233,.25) 0,transparent 70%);pointer-events:none}.CTA_title__DThVz{font-size:clamp(28px,4vw,48px);font-weight:800;color:#fff;line-height:1.15;margin:12px 0 20px}.CTA_title__DThVz span{background:linear-gradient(135deg,#38bdf8,#7dd3fc);-webkit-background-clip:text;-webkit-text-fill-color:transparent;background-clip:text}.CTA_subtitle__w618K{font-size:17px;color:hsla(0,0%,100%,.55);max-width:500px;margin:0 auto 40px;line-height:1.7}.CTA_actions__iWEJu{display:flex;gap:16px;justify-content:center;flex-wrap:wrap}